Job description

Horizon Healthis a Critical Access, Rural Health Facility comprised of 25-inpatient beds located in Paris, IL & a multitude of outpatient clinic settings including Family Practice and Specialty Clinics in Paris and surrounding cities. We have been serving residents of Edgar County since 1968 though community education, emergency services, and outpatient care. As we continue to expand our services & locations, our community has grown far beyond Paris. Our rich history and strong community support pave the way for the future of healthcare as we serve you-our family, friends, and neighbors.

Position Summary

The Registered Nurse (RN) is responsible for assessing, planning, implementing, and evaluating the nursing care of the patients assigned to him/her during a given period of time. The RN functions under minimal supervision and according to established policies, procedures, and professional nursing standards. The RN performs other assignments as required.

Essential Functions
  • Completes physical assessment and patient interview according to departmental policy.
  • Implements the patient care plan through giving and delegating direct care.
  • Identifies and communicates unusual or abnormal assessment of patient care problems to the Charge Nurse/Manager.
  • Administers safely and accurately all medications within the acceptable limits of professional judgement and policy. (following medication administration rights.)
  • Initiates, monitors and manages IV therapy.
  • Utilizes opportunities during the delivery of patient care to teach and reinforce teaching to the patient, family members, and/or significant others.
  • Reviews instructions with patient, family, and/or significant others before transfer or discharge, and sends appropriate forms.
  • Determines and delegates assignments appropriately in order that tasks are completed within an allotted time.
  • Explains procedures and treatments thoroughly to patients, families, and/or significant others before completion.
  • Maintains knowledge of job-related duties; infection control, OSHA blood borne pathogens, TB/respiratory, protection plan, policies and procedures.
  • Maintains patient confidentiality and avoids accessing patient information in computer except on a need-to-know basis.

The responsibilities listed above are not all inclusive; other activities may be required in support of the hospital’s goals and objectives.

Unit Information
  • 25- bed unit including 3- bed SCU bed unit (all private rooms)
  • Nurse to patient ratio based on acuity
  • Offer self-scheduling on rotating basis
  • On-site provider 24hrs a day
Position Requirements
  • Graduate from an associate degree, baccalaureate degree, or diploma school of nursing.
  • Current RN licensure in the state of Illinois. (May consider applicant with IL RN licensure in progress)
  • Current BLS is required.
  • ACLS certification is preferred.
  • Minimum of three years’ experience is preferred but not required.
Pay Range

Pay ranges from $27.473/hour to $43.997/hour (rate of pay is based on applicable years of experience)
